+// Mock implementation of nsIClientAuthRememberService
+const gClientAuthRememberService = {
+ forgetRememberedDecision(key) {
+ deleted = true;
+ Assert.equal(
+ key,
+ "exampleKey2",
+ "Expected to get the same key that was passed in getDecisions()"
+ );
+ },
+
+ getDecisions() {
+ return [
+ {
+ asciiHost: "example.com",
+ dbKey: cert.dbKey,
+ entryKey: "exampleKey1",
+ },
+ {
+ asciiHost: "example.org",
+ dbKey: cert2.dbKey,
+ entryKey: "exampleKey2",
+ },
+ {
+ asciiHost: "example.test",
+ dbKey: cert3.dbKey,
+ entryKey: "exampleKey3",
+ },
+ {
+ asciiHost: "unavailable.example.com",
+ // This dbKey should not correspond to any real certificate. The first
+ // 8 bytes have to be 0, followed by the lengths of the serial number
+ // and issuer distinguished name, respectively, and then followed by
+ // the bytes of the serial number and finally the encoded issuer
+ // distinguished name. In this case, the serial number is a single 0
+ // byte and the issuer distinguished name is a DER SEQUENCE of length 0
+ // (the bytes 0x30 and 0).
+ // See also the documentation in nsNSSCertificateDB::FindCertByDBKey.
+ dbKey: "AAAAAAAAAAAAAAABAAAAAgAeAA==",
+ entryKey: "exampleKey4",
+ },
+ ];
+ },
+
+ QueryInterface: ChromeUtils.generateQI(["nsIClientAuthRememberService"]),
+};
